Easy,  Elegant, and Inexpensive Halloween centerpiece for your table

Black and white are so classy when used together, the candles add the elegance, yet you still have spooky Halloween elements with the black crows, owls, and spiders.

Decorations for halloween Party - spooky spiders

This is a very easy and inexpensive centerpiece to make, and the best thing is that there is no right or wrong way to make it.
Most of the supplies you probably already have around your home and the twigs and moss for the tree can come from your yard.

Supplies needed
  • white candles
  • glass and silver candle holders or candle sticks
  • a black photo frame
  • twigs from your back yard
  • moss from your trees
  • floral styrofoam
  • small vase or planter
  • Crows, spiders, and a black owl
  • Halloween stickers
Directions for the tree
  • cut your floral styrofoam to fit into your small planter.  If you chose to use a vase, you will not be using styrofoam, so begin with the next step
  • gather your twigs and break them to the sizes that you want.  You want them to be different sizes and different heights.
  • Randomly add your crows, spiders and owl on branches.
*You can buy the glow in the dark, rubber spiders and spray paint them black.  Or you can even make your own spooky spiders.
  • add moss to the branches and to the top of the planter to cover up the styrofoam.  Once again, the moss placement is random.  Just make sure to let it hang off the branches
 Now that you have the tree made, use different height candles and use the tallest candles in the back of the arrangement.
The Boo sign is just a white piece of paper cut to fit the black frame.  I added the spider web and spider stickers to the paper and drew BOO with a black sharpie.
